Aquatic insects

open access: yesPapers and Proceedings of The Royal Society of Tasmania, 1972
Insects include the greatest number of species of any class of animals. They have been divided into thirty Orders. However only four Orders of insects consist of species whose larval forms are always aquatic, while another nine Orders contain some species with either aquatic larvae or which are aquatic throughout larval and adult stages.
